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Migration method and device for block

A technology of blocks and blockchains, applied in the field of blockchains, can solve problems such as the inability to determine the TEE server, the inability to know, and the invisibleness of users, so as to achieve the effect of improving transparency and trust

Pending Publication Date: 2022-01-28
ALIPAY (HANGZHOU) INFORMATION TECH CO LTD
View PDF0 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, this method of verifying the authenticity of the block is invisible to the user, and the user cannot know what content is included in the verification logic for verifying the authenticity of the block in the TEE server, and from which aspects the authenticity of the block is verified. What's more, the user cannot be sure whether the TEE server has verified the authenticity of the block
As a result, users largely cannot trust the authenticity of blocks migrated using the migration methods described above

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Migration method and device for block
  • Migration method and device for block
  • Migration method and device for block

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024] The following will clearly and completely describe the technical solutions in the embodiments of the present disclosure with reference to the accompanying drawings in the embodiments of the present disclosure. Obviously, the described embodiments are only some of the embodiments of the present disclosure, not all of them. In order to facilitate the understanding of the scheme of the present disclosure, the following first combines figure 1 The blockchain system to which this disclosure is applicable and some terms involved in this disclosure are introduced.

[0025] blockchain system

[0026] figure 1 It is a schematic diagram of a blockchain system applicable to an embodiment of the present disclosure. figure 1 The illustrated blockchain system 100 includes blockchain nodes 110 and user nodes 120 .

[0027] The Blockchain (Blockchain) system is a typical distributed collaborative system. Multiple parties jointly maintain a growing distributed data record. These reco...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a migration method and device for a block. The block is a first block to be migrated to a target block chain in a source block chain. The method is applied to a block chain node of the target block chain, a first smart contract is stored on the target block chain, and the first smart contract is used for managing the block in the source block chain. The method comprises the following steps that: a first call request of the first smart contract is received, wherein the first call request comprises the first block in the source block chain; the authenticity of the first block is verified by using the first smart contract; and if the authenticity verification of the first block is passed, the first block is stored to the target block chain.

Description

technical field [0001] The present disclosure relates to the technical field of block chains, in particular to a block migration method and device. Background technique [0002] Currently, a block migration technology based on a trusted execution environment (Trusted Execution Environment, TEE) server is provided. If it is necessary to migrate the stored blocks from the blockchain system to the blockchain system. The TEE server will first pull the block to be migrated from the blockchain system, and then verify the authenticity of the obtained block to be migrated, where the authenticity of the block is used to indicate whether the block is actually stored in the blockchain blocks in the system. After the TEE server confirms the authenticity of the block to be migrated, the block to be migrated can be stored in the blockchain system. Of course, in some cases, if it is necessary to migrate all the blocks in the blockchain system to the blockchain system, the above method c...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): G06F21/64G06F16/2458G06F16/27G06Q40/04
CPCG06F21/64G06F16/2471G06F16/27G06Q40/04
Inventor 韩喆陈聪明
Owner ALIPAY (HANGZHOU) INFORMATION T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products